Brand partner relationships and trust

Icon

Value

Baozun Inc.'s brand ties are valuable because long contracts with multinational and domestic brands keep service revenue recurring and make it easier to cross-sell commerce, marketing, and fulfillment. In its 2024 annual report, Baozun Inc. said it worked with more than 200 brand partners, showing the trust base behind this VRIO advantage.

Icon

Rarity

Baozun Inc.’s brand partner relationships are rare because full-stack integration across commerce, marketing, IT, and logistics is still less common than single-point services, especially when brands need one provider to work across multiple platforms and channels. That breadth makes Baozun harder to copy than niche vendors, and it helps explain why long-term brand trust can turn into stickier, higher-value partnerships.

Imitability

Competitors can poach talent, but they cannot easily copy Baozun Inc.’s process discipline and category know-how built across 200+ brand partnerships and years of operating data. That makes trust harder to imitate than staff, because service quality comes from repeat execution, not just hiring.

Organization

Baozun’s brand partner trust is tied to its end-to-end control of logistics, warehousing, and order fulfillment, which lets it keep service levels consistent across the full order cycle. That operational grip makes partner switching harder, because brands depend on Baozun for speed, inventory control, and customer delivery.

Competitive Advantage

Baozun Inc.’s brand partner relationships and trust support competitive parity rather than a clear VRIO edge: client retention and service depth help it stay in the game, but rivals can still copy similar e-commerce operations and account-management models. In its latest reported year, the company’s revenue mix stayed broad across services and product channels, which shows trust matters, but not enough to make the resource rare or hard to imitate.

Online store operations and merchandising know-how

Icon

Value

Baozun Inc.'s online store operations and merchandising know-how is valuable because long-term ties with 300-plus multinational and domestic brands support recurring service revenue and wider cross-sell into commerce, marketing, and fulfillment. That stickiness matters in a model where its 2024 net revenues were about RMB 8.4 billion, so each retained brand can lift wallet share without starting from zero.

Icon

Rarity

Full-stack online store operations and merchandising are rare because most providers stop at one layer, like traffic, storefronts, or fulfillment. Baozun Inc. stands out by combining brand operations, store management, and channel execution across multiple platforms, which is harder to copy than a single-point service.

This breadth matters in VRIO because rare capability usually comes from execution depth, not just tech; in e-commerce, only a few firms can run one stack across both owned and marketplace channels without losing control of data, content, and demand flow.

Scale and operating leverage in China digital commerce

Icon

Value

Baozun Inc.’s long-term ties with multinational and domestic brands create recurring service revenue and make cross-sell in commerce, marketing, and fulfillment easier to win and keep. That scale supports operating leverage in 2025 because fixed tech, account, and logistics costs are spread across a larger brand base, so each added program can lift margin faster than revenue.

Icon

Rarity

Baozun Inc.'s full-stack model is rarer than single-service peers because it spans brand management, store ops, marketing, and fulfillment across platforms like Tmall, JD.com, and Douyin. That breadth matters in China’s RMB 15.4 trillion online retail market in 2024, where scale can spread fixed tech and operating costs across more orders.

Imitability

Competitors can hire talent, but Baozun Inc.'s process discipline and category-specific learning are harder to copy. In FY2024, Brand Management revenue rose 20.8% year on year to RMB 3.6 billion, while GMV reached RMB 26.2 billion, showing scale benefits come from repeated execution, not headcount alone.

Organization

Baozun’s control of logistics, warehousing, and order fulfillment gives it operating leverage in China digital commerce because fixed network costs can be spread across more orders. In its latest reported year, that model helped support a service mix built around end-to-end brand operations, so higher volume can improve unit economics without a matching rise in cost.

Competitive Advantage

China’s digital commerce market was still above RMB 15 trillion in 2025, so Baozun Inc. can spread fixed service and tech costs, but that scale is not unique in a market this large. With rivals like Alibaba and JD.com also operating at huge volume, Baozun’s scale mostly supports competitive parity, not a clear cost edge.
